Imagine a world where the boundaries between classical and quantum computing blur, enabling researchers to solve problems once deemed unsolvable, from drug discovery to cryptography. This is the promise of quantum computing, a field rapidly advancing with tools like NVIDIA’s CUDA-Q platform. As a pivotal player in this transformative space, CUDA-Q offers developers and scientists a robust environment to simulate and design quantum applications, pushing the limits of what’s possible in computational research. This review delves into the latest iteration of the platform, examining its standout features, performance benchmarks, and its broader impact on the quantum computing landscape.
Unpacking the Power of CUDA-Q 0.12
The CUDA-Q 0.12 update marks a significant leap forward for NVIDIA’s quantum development ecosystem. Designed to bridge the gap between classical and quantum systems, this platform empowers users with sophisticated simulation tools tailored for intricate quantum research. Released recently, this version showcases NVIDIA’s dedication to refining the tools that researchers rely on to explore quantum phenomena, setting a high standard for performance and usability in a competitive field.
A key highlight of this update is its focus on delivering detailed insights through enhanced simulation capabilities. By prioritizing precision and scalability, CUDA-Q 0.12 addresses the growing demand for reliable frameworks that can handle the complexities of quantum systems. This release not only improves technical functionalities but also aligns with the needs of a diverse user base, from academic scholars to industry innovators, ensuring that quantum application development remains accessible and impactful.
Key Innovations in Simulation and Performance
Revolutionizing Data Access with the New Run API
One of the standout features of CUDA-Q 0.12 is the introduction of a new run API, which transforms how users interact with simulation data. Unlike previous versions that provided only aggregated results, this API grants access to statistics from individual runs, offering a deeper look into the behavior of quantum circuits. Such granularity is vital for analyzing qubit noise correlations and conducting precise benchmarking, which are critical steps in refining quantum technologies.
This feature also supports post-selection of results using raw shot data, enabling researchers to filter and study specific outcomes of their simulations. The ability to dissect data at this level enhances the understanding of quantum dynamics, paving the way for more accurate hardware designs. For developers, this means a clearer path to optimizing applications with real-world applicability.
The significance of these detailed insights cannot be overstated. They provide a foundation for iterative improvements in quantum systems, allowing for targeted adjustments based on specific run outcomes. This innovation underscores NVIDIA’s commitment to equipping the quantum community with tools that drive precision and progress.
Boosting Efficiency with an Upgraded Dynamics Backend
Another critical advancement in CUDA-Q 0.12 lies in the enhancements to the dynamics backend, which governs the simulation of quantum system evolution. This update introduces support for multidiagonal sparse matrices alongside state and operator batching, streamlining computations for larger-scale simulations. These improvements translate into substantial efficiency gains, making complex simulations more manageable.
Further elevating its capabilities, the platform now accommodates generic super-operator equations, offering greater flexibility in modeling quantum hardware behaviors. This adaptability ensures that researchers can simulate a wider array of scenarios with higher fidelity. A notable performance metric is the reported 18x speedup in specific simulations when leveraging #00 GPUs, achieved through strategic batching of Hamiltonians and states, demonstrating CUDA-Q’s prowess in handling intensive workloads.
Such performance boosts are a testament to NVIDIA’s focus on optimizing computational resources for quantum research. By reducing simulation times, the updated backend enables faster experimentation cycles, which are crucial for accelerating innovation in the field. This positions CUDA-Q as a leading choice for those tackling the most demanding quantum challenges.
Trends and Community Engagement
The broader trends in quantum computing emphasize scalability and user-centric design, and CUDA-Q 0.12 aligns seamlessly with these priorities. NVIDIA’s approach reflects a deep understanding of the need for tools that not only perform well but also adapt to the evolving demands of researchers. This update integrates user feedback to refine functionalities, ensuring that the platform remains relevant in a fast-paced technological landscape.
Community collaboration stands as a cornerstone of CUDA-Q’s development, with its open-source nature fostering a vibrant ecosystem of contributors. Events like unitaryHACK have played a pivotal role in enriching the platform, bringing diverse perspectives and innovative ideas to the forefront. Resources such as Python 3.13 support, GHZ state preparation examples, and tutorials on matrix product state encoding further enhance accessibility for users at all levels.
This collaborative spirit extends to practical applications, as CUDA-Q supports both academic exploration and industrial advancements. By providing a space for shared learning and development, NVIDIA ensures that the platform evolves in tandem with the community’s needs, solidifying its role as a catalyst for quantum innovation over the coming years, from 2025 onward.
Navigating Challenges in Quantum Simulation
Despite its advancements, CUDA-Q faces inherent challenges in scaling simulations for larger quantum systems, a common hurdle in the field. As quantum circuits grow in complexity, maintaining simulation accuracy and computational efficiency becomes increasingly difficult. Addressing these scalability issues remains a priority for ongoing development efforts.
Compatibility across diverse hardware and software environments also poses technical obstacles. Ensuring seamless integration with varying setups requires continuous updates and adaptations, which can strain resources. NVIDIA, alongside the community, is actively working to mitigate these issues, focusing on broadening the platform’s reach and usability.
Accessibility remains another area of focus, as the intricacies of quantum computing can deter new entrants. Simplifying user interfaces and expanding educational resources are steps being taken to lower entry barriers. These efforts aim to democratize access to cutting-edge quantum tools, ensuring that CUDA-Q remains inclusive as it evolves.
Looking Ahead at CUDA-Q’s Potential
The future of CUDA-Q holds promise for even greater simulation accuracy and expanded hardware integration. Potential enhancements could include more refined algorithms for noise modeling, addressing current limitations in quantum system simulations. Such developments would further solidify the platform’s utility in pioneering quantum research.
Long-term, CUDA-Q is poised to influence quantum algorithm design and hardware optimization significantly. By providing a robust testing ground for theoretical concepts, it could facilitate breakthroughs that reshape computational paradigms. NVIDIA’s strategic vision appears geared toward maintaining this trajectory of impactful innovation.
Community collaboration will likely continue shaping CUDA-Q’s path, responding to emerging industry needs with agility. As quantum computing gains traction, the platform’s adaptability to new challenges and opportunities will be crucial. This focus on collective progress ensures that CUDA-Q remains a vital tool in the quantum computing arsenal.
Final Reflections on CUDA-Q’s Journey
Reflecting on the CUDA-Q 0.12 update, it is clear that NVIDIA delivered a powerful suite of tools that elevated quantum simulation to new heights. The detailed data access through the run API, coupled with substantial performance gains in the dynamics backend, marked a significant achievement. These advancements empowered researchers with unprecedented capabilities to explore quantum systems.
The open-source framework and community-driven contributions during this phase were instrumental in enriching the platform’s offerings. Looking back, the practical resources and collaborative efforts stood out as key drivers of CUDA-Q’s relevance across diverse sectors. This synergy between technical innovation and community input was a defining strength.
Moving forward, stakeholders should consider leveraging CUDA-Q’s evolving features to tackle pressing quantum challenges, such as scaling simulations and enhancing hardware compatibility. Exploring partnerships for broader educational outreach could further amplify its impact, ensuring that the next generation of quantum innovators is well-equipped. As the field progresses, staying attuned to user feedback will be essential for sustaining CUDA-Q’s momentum in driving quantum computing forward.